The Living Roof Series: Intensive Green Roofs

WebMay 22, 2015 · There are two types of living roofs — extensive and intensive, Glazer explains. Extensive roof gardens are lighter, cheaper and shallower. Intensive gardens are heavier and more expensive.... WebBasically, a single-ply thermoset roof consists of a roof membrane derived from oil and natural gas that's cured and bonded to roofing materials. These roofs are well-sealed and insulate the buildings they cover. They're constructed in the factory as opposed to roofs that are constructed and sealed at the site. WebMar 19, 2024 · A living roof sometimes called a green roof, is a roof covered by a waterproofing membrane and then covered partially or completely by vegetation and growing mediums that retain water and transfer it back into the …
